Output e2c559f8a401088f695d02c4f9f8d1fd47b009ab967fca170b346f00a70974cd:0

value
2089869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d04e9811678da86d9c571a3f3a4f87f39281a25 OP_EQUAL
address
3AAregeqhKX1Srwo8wEgCWJiGbe8gMNESe
transaction
e2c559f8a401088f695d02c4f9f8d1fd47b009ab967fca170b346f00a70974cd
confirmations
321641
spent
true